The Surprise
6 Christchurch Terrace
25 locals recommend
This hidden away pub, out of the tourist track, is tucked away in the streets of old Chelsea. It has a traditional and quality feel to it, although it has been renovated and belongs to the Geronimo group of pubs now. Nice traditional menus and a large list of cocktails. Good for an evening drink, or a weekend lunch.

Chelsea Old Church
64 Cheyne Walk
This protestant church is worth a visit. Full explanations inside. It has a long history as is one the oldest buildings in Chelsea. Tomas Moore lived in this site, as the statue by the church remembers.

Chelsea
101 locals recommend
Wander around the streets of Old Chelsea for some beautiful houses and gardens. Such is the peace and privacy of some the streets that sometimes you will feel you are in a small quiet town, rather than in London. You will find them on both sides of the Kings Road.
